Damien Granderson is the founding partner and chair of Granderson Des Rochers, a business law firm based in Montreal. Over the past decade, he has built his reputation as one of Quebec’s leading corporate lawyers. Damien is known for his extensive corporate finance and taxation knowledge, particularly concerning international transactions.
His outstanding and successful practice covers various areas, such as corporate and securities law, mergers and acquisitions, banking transactions, business planning and asset protection. Damien Granderson has represented numerous investors and entrepreneurs in their dealings with international companies.
In addition to his business practice, Damien actively participates in the Quebec political arena. He frequently speaks on public policy matters and advocates for business interests. He is also a founding member of the Quebec Business Council, which advocates for a strong economy in the province.
